Pediatrix Medical Group, Inc. (NYSE:MD) Shares Bought by Swiss National Bank

Swiss National Bank lifted its holdings in shares of Pediatrix Medical Group, Inc. (NYSE:MDFree Report) by 2.8%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 168,900 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 4,600 shares during the quarter. Swiss National Bank’s holdings in Pediatrix Medical Group were worth $2,216,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Pediatrix Medical Group Stock Performance

Shares of MD stock opened at $15.06 on Friday. The stock’s 50-day moving average is $14.39 and its two-hundred day moving average is $13.62.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.81, a quick ratio of 1.42 and a current ratio of 1.60. Pediatrix Medical Group, Inc. has a 1 year low of $6.62 and a 1 year high of $17.67. The firm has a market cap of $1.29 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of -12.55, a PEG ratio of 1.74 and a beta of 1.49.

Pediatrix Medical Group (NYSE:MDG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 20th. The company reported $0.49 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.37 by $0.12. Pediatrix Medical Group had a positive return on equity of 15.47% and a negative net margin of 4.92%. The firm had revenue of $502.36 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$486.22 million. Analysts predict that Pediatrix Medical Group, Inc. will post 1.38 earnings per share for the current year.

Pediatrix Medical Group Profile

(Free Report)

Pediatrix Medical Group,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ides newborn, maternal-fetal, pediatric cardiology, and other pediatric subspecialty care services in the United States. It offers neonatal care services, such as clinical care to babies born prematurely or with complications within specific units at hospitals through neonatal physician subspecialists, neonatal nurse practitioners, and other pediatric clinicians.
